    Job Description

    RockCreek seeks a dynamic, resourceful, energetic, and detail-oriented Associate for the Office of the CEO. The primary responsibility will be to support the firm’s CEO in management, business development and client services efforts, including providing administration and scheduling, coordinating travel, conducting research, writing and editing reports and correspondence, planning events, and handling external communication.

    The ideal candidate is highly organized, flexible, able to anticipate change, passionate and up to date on current financial markets and sustainability. The candidate should be able to thrive in a fast-paced environment while maintaining a high level of professionalism and confidentiality. The candidate must be a team player who takes initiative, anticipates needs, and adapts to demanding and ever-changing situations. The Associate would have opportunities to attend certain meetings or events with the CEO.
